2008-09-26 9 views
18

Dans le prolongement de la previous question, les contrôles sont-ils bons pour la visualisation différée du texte?Contrôle de visualisation du texte diff pour WinForms ou WPF

Quelque chose comme visionneuse diff de révision de StackOverflow mais pour WinForms ou WPF

Exigences:

  • libre, de préférence open source
  • basé sur WPF ou WinForms

Aucune application s'il vous plaît , seuls les composants.

Je ne suis pas intéressé par les outils OSS diff

Répondre

4

Je ne ai jamais entendu sur un composant .NET spécifique pour la visualisation de diff (il est en quelque sorte un créneau), mais vous pourriez peut-être compter sur l'éditeur avancé pour construire votre propre sans trop de problèmes.

Syncfusion propose un complete component suite dédié au texte/édition de code, avec beaucoup de fonctions intégrées qui pourraient vous être utiles:

Remarque importante: il s'agit de et non de.

11

Il existe (dans le cadre de GitSharp) un moteur de diff open source en C# avec une API très facile à utiliser et (dans le cadre de GitSharp.Demo) un viewer diff WPF. Le code ne devrait pas être trop difficile à extraire du projet.

Plus d'informations ici: http://www.eqqon.com/index.php/GitSharp#GitSharp.Demo

8

pourrait aussi jeter un oeil à MeneesDiffUtils. Possède un tas d'utilitaires liés aux diff, y compris un contrôle de visualisation. Code source complet fourni et est sous une licence appelée CharityWare.

Questions connexes